Output d3efd6a926c9a1c3ff7ef362afbb7cde7f079d06652f88da649f79c0d9f5cf18:0

value
3182434
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eee8ebfb3c60f8294a5720aab43f28965a27b372 OP_EQUAL
address
3PUFmta13PP8MNVLgfwcHcDWuGKpdfKnd1
transaction
d3efd6a926c9a1c3ff7ef362afbb7cde7f079d06652f88da649f79c0d9f5cf18
confirmations
282130
spent
true